Tips for Playing “White Horse”

Playing “White Horse” requires some practice, especially if you’re new to the guitar. Here are some tips that can help you master this song:

Start slow

Start by practicing the chords and tabs slowly. This will help you get comfortable with the song’s structure and timing.

Focus on the rhythm

“White Horse” has a unique rhythm that adds to the song’s beauty. Pay attention to the rhythm and practice playing it along with the song.

Strumming patterns

Experiment with different strumming patterns until you find one that sounds good with the song. You can also try fingerpicking the chords to add a different dimension to the song.

Practice, practice, practice

The key to mastering any song on the guitar is practice. Keep practicing until you can play the song smoothly without making mistakes.

Frequently Ask Questions

What key is “White Horse” in?

“White Horse” is in the key of G major.

How long does learning “White Horse” on the guitar take?

It depends on your skill level and how much time you dedicate to practicing. You can learn to play “White Horse” with regular practice in a few weeks.

What is the strumming pattern for “White Horse”?

The “White Horse” strumming pattern is a simple down-up strumming pattern. You can experiment with different strumming patterns until you find one you’re comfortable with.

Can I play “White Horse” on an electric guitar?

Yes, you can play “White Horse” on an electric guitar. However, you should experiment with different effects to get the song’s acoustic sound.

What other Taylor Swift songs are easy to play on the guitar?

Some other Taylor Swift songs that are easy to play on the guitar include “Love Story,” “You Belong with Me,” and “Teardrops on My Guitar.”
